Here are FloridaHSFootball.com’s FINAL Class 7A Rankings of the 2015 season. Ranking, team name, record and previous rank included for each team.
Below the Top 10 are the regional rankings for Class 7A, showing you how teams are ranked in each of the four designated FHSAA regions.
Class 7A Top 10
1. St. Thomas Aquinas, 8-1, 1
2. Columbia, 9-1, 3
3. Dwyer, 9-1, 1
4. Braden River, 10-0, 4
5. Buchholz, 9-1, 5
6. Plant, 8-2, 6
7. Venice, 9-1, 7
8. Lakeland, 7-2, 8
9. Kathleen, 9-1, 9
10. Plant City, 9-1, 10
